10.1 Power supply
Due to safety reasons the power supply cables should be fixed to
terminals as the last ones, and should be disconnected from the power
network prior to this operation.
10.2. Sensor
A thermocouple sensor
should be connected to
the meter through a
compensatory cable suitable for the specific sensor type. Otherwise,
varying in time compensation error will appear and it can reach significant
values. The grade of the used thermocouple influences also the precision
of temperature measurements. It especially concerns the range of higher
temperatures.
In case of using a
thermoresisistor sensor
it is important to assure
using the largest possible cross-section of conductors connecting the
sensor to the meter. In the 3-wire method the sensor should be connected
to the meter by three identical conductors. If the distance between the
meter and the conductor is short it is admissible to connect these two
objects by two conductors. Nevertheless errors introduced by this 2-wire
method (1ºC for each 0,4 of conductor resistance) should be taken into
account.
10.3. Alarm circuits
If the voltage of the power supply in the alarm circuit exceeds 24V then
due to safety reasons electric connections in relay contact circuits can be
executed only after disconnecting the power supply.
It should be remembered that the load of relay contacts should have
resistive character, motors or condenser batteries are not admissible. For
the latter cases intermediary contactors or other external relay elements
should be used unconditionally. Taking into account the relay durability it is
advisable to use an external contactor in case the output current exceeds
1 A. If the above recommendations are not observed relay contacts will
wear out and lose their connecting properties fast.
